Bank Mailroom Administrator - Financial Services Operations Support
Role Overview
This role supports the daily operations of a financial institution mailroom, ensuring timely processing, distribution, tracking, and secure handling of physical correspondence, packages, and operational documents. The position combines mailroom operations, administrative support, reporting, inventory management, and compliance responsibilities within a structured office environment.
Mail Processing & Distribution • Receive, open, sort, and distribute incoming mail, courier packages, and interoffice correspondence. • Prioritize urgent, confidential, and time-sensitive deliveries while maintaining service standards. • Prepare outgoing shipments, registered mail, and courier packages with accurate labeling and documentation. • Communicate delivery updates, package arrivals, and routing exceptions to internal stakeholders. • Ensure mail is delivered accurately and efficiently across departments.
Document Administration & Records Management • Process, organize, and maintain operational and customer-related documentation. • Review documents for completeness and accuracy prior to routing or storage. • Maintain logs, tracking records, and proof-of-delivery information. • Support scanning, indexing, filing, and document retention activities. • Assist with routine administrative tasks tied to document and workflow management.
Reporting, Tracking & Operational Support • Generate reports related to mail volumes, courier activity, and service metrics. • Monitor tracking systems and investigate delivery discrepancies when required. • Review internal billing information and chargeback records associated with mailing services. • Maintain inventory of mailroom and shipping supplies, ensuring adequate stock levels. • Identify process improvements that enhance efficiency and accuracy.
Compliance, Security & Safety • Handle confidential and sensitive information in accordance with banking and privacy guidelines. • Follow security procedures for restricted documents and controlled deliveries. • Safely operate mailroom equipment including scanners, postage equipment, mail openers, and shipping tools. • Maintain a clean, organized, and compliant work environment. • Lift and move mail containers, records, and packages up to approximately 20 pounds when required.
Qualifications & Success Factors • Strong attention to detail and accuracy. • Excellent organizational and time management skills. • Comfort working with repetitive, process-driven tasks. • Strong written and verbal communication skills. •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ment. • Professional approach to handling confidential information.
